Description

卡斯丁狗喜欢玩一款叫做炉石传说双人对战的回合制的卡牌游戏(喜欢前面再加两个字“极其”)。游戏规则是这样的:游戏开始时每个玩家有一定量的生命值和一定数量的手牌和库牌,玩家可以使用自己手上的随从牌召唤该随从到场上也可以用魔法牌施放魔法,每个回合都有一定的时间限制,并且每个回合刚开始时都会从牌库里面抽一张牌加入到手牌,本回合内该玩家可以使用多张牌。当某玩家牌库里面的牌用完时,便会受到疲劳伤害,抽第一张牌会受到1点伤害,第二张会受到2点伤害,第三张会受到3点伤害…….

卡斯丁狗玩这个游戏的策略是这样的:消耗对手的库牌,直到对手受到疲劳伤害,然后慢慢嗝屁。

假设现在对手的生命值是n,牌库里面还有一张牌。而卡斯丁狗的血量只有1,但是牌库里面还有很多牌。现在卡斯丁狗的手上有4张牌。2张随从牌寒光智者(每个玩家抽两张牌)和2张魔法牌自然平衡(消灭场上任意一个随从你的对手抽两张牌),而且卡斯丁狗都可以使用这4张牌。问卡斯丁狗能否在本回合或下一对手回合逆袭(当某个玩家生命值为0时game over)

Input

输入对手的生命值n,n是整数(0<n<=100)。

Output

如果逆袭成功请输出“duiciwohenbaoqian”否则输出“wochengrenniyingle”。

Sample Input

10

100

Sample Output

duiciwohenbaoqian

wochengrenniyingle

解析:

两个回合每回合抽2张寒光智者,2张两张自然平衡,对手一共抽了2+2+2+2=8张,对手牌库里只有1张牌,他受到7次疲劳伤害1+2+3+4+5+6+7=28。接下来我的回合结束,对手抽牌,又是8点疲劳伤害,所以一共36点伤害。

代码:

#include <stdio.h>
int main(void)
{int n;while(scanf("%d",&n)!=EOF){if(n>36)printf("wochengrenniyingle\n");elseprintf("duiciwohenbaoqian\n");}return 0;
}

1599-卡斯丁狗的炉石传说 ZCMU相关推荐

  1. zcmu-1599 卡斯丁狗的炉石传说

    [题述] 难点: 题目读不明白: 题意: 1.对手生命值剩余n,库牌剩余1,我生命值剩余1,手牌剩余4(2张'大家一起从库牌抽两张牌'牌,2张'让你从库牌中抽两张牌'牌): 2.每个回合开始都要从库牌 ...

  2. 1600: 卡斯丁狗要吃糖葫芦-回文串

    zcmu: 1600: 卡斯丁狗要吃糖葫芦 Time Limit: 1 Sec Memory Limit: 128 MB [Submit][Status][Web Board] Description ...

  3. ZCMU 1600: 卡斯丁狗要吃糖葫芦

    Time Limit: 1 Sec  Memory Limit: 128 MB Submit: 194  Solved: 72 Description 卡斯丁狗喜欢吃糖葫芦(喜欢前面再加两个字&quo ...

  4. [1600]卡斯丁狗要吃糖葫芦

    Description 卡斯丁狗喜欢吃糖葫芦(喜欢前面再加两个字"并不"),但是,但是,他很挑剔,他只吃这样的,就是这样的,就是,就是不管你从哪一头吃,看起来都是一样的,卡斯丁狗给 ...

  5. 【ZCMU1600】卡斯丁狗要吃糖葫芦

    题目链接 Problem G: 卡斯丁狗要吃糖葫芦 Time Limit: 1 Sec  Memory Limit: 128 MB Submit: 187  Solved: 69 [Submit][S ...

  6. zcmu——1601: 卡斯丁狗去挖矿(01背包-三维数组)

    题目描述 最近卡斯丁狗和他的好基友Tomcat在玩<我的世界>这款游戏.在游戏中玩家可以用各种材料搭建房屋,制造铁路线,制造炸弹,晚上还可以打僵尸等等.然而在这之前最最重要的就是挖矿.这天 ...

  7. 1600-卡斯丁狗要吃糖葫芦 ZCMU

    Description 卡斯丁狗喜欢吃糖葫芦(喜欢前面再加两个字"并不"),但是,但是,他很挑剔,他只吃这样的,就是这样的,就是,就是不管你从哪一头吃,看起来都是一样的,卡斯丁狗给 ...

  8. 【ZCMU1603】卡斯丁狗的战舰帝国(并查集)

    题目链接 解题思路: 还是太年轻qaq并没有想到用并查集去做,但是看了大佬的博客之后只能感叹为啥人家这么聪明.... 用并查集去记录我方战舰攻击的对象,如果攻击对象沉了那就将看离它最近的下个父结点有没 ...

  9. zcmu 1603 卡斯丁狗的战舰帝国(并查集+模拟)

    思路:看到题目我只知道,普通的暴力模拟是不行的,但是不知道用什么办法优化,然后看到网上的大佬们用了并查集恍然大悟: 用并查集维护每条船攻击后的根节点,最后输出查询位置的根节点就行,如果在期间存在该位置 ...

最新文章

  1. hibernate中多对多分解成一对多,
  2. PHP ftp_mkdir 函数
  3. 计算机原理 英文版,计算机原理介绍英文版.doc
  4. php 存储多选项_php高并发之opcache详解
  5. 单板计算机作用上位机,SCB-1单板机的基本操作
  6. RAID 6 vs. RAID 10
  7. 重磅分享--基于违约概率跟odds的经验评分
  8. jquery中ajax应用——get()和post()
  9. python装饰器两层和三层_2020 python学习第十六天————三层装饰器与迭代器
  10. MAG3110(可替代hmc5883l的磁力计) stm32f1xx调试心得附源代码(以后可能会陆续更新四轴相关的传感器,欢迎关注)
  11. 浅谈博客、微博与轻博客的区别与联系
  12. matlab单频噪声,基于MATLAB有噪声语音信号处理
  13. java6http,java http
  14. Python基础-Python中列表的使用
  15. C++程序设计谭浩强 第三章(程序设计初步)习题答案(部分有改进)
  16. 服务器SN信息,命令查看服务器SN号
  17. Redis 客户端三种不同的实现方式(Redisson、lettuce、jedis)
  18. LibVLC —— 本地音视频例子、Qt播放例子
  19. MySQL基础(附练习题+答案)
  20. 韩顺平Java基础-第一阶段(建立编程思想)

热门文章

  1. Python城堡漫游记之第0章误入游戏空间
  2. 液晶电视面板市场现状及未来发展趋势
  3. pythontrycatch所有异常状态_python 一篇搞定所有的异常处理
  4. java内部类继承类_java内部类基础(内部类继承关系 或外部类整体继承)
  5. linux下mkdir和windows下mkdir的对比
  6. 电视剧《玉楼春》杀青,演员阵容曝光:影视剪辑月入3万必看指南【覃小龙课堂】
  7. 大海贼探险物语机器人_大海贼冒险岛
  8. 同一个路由重复点击报错的解决方法
  9. matlab中如何处理复数,matlab中复数的处理函数
  10. 【题解】洛谷P1373 小a和uim之大逃离(dp 递推)